Mismatches above the tolerance threshold open a reconciliation ticket; smaller drifts are batched into a daily digest. Because partner feeds update at irregular intervals, the checker uses a sliding comparison window rather than exact timestamps, and it backs off aggressively when a feed returns stale data three times in a row. Future maintainers should rarely touch anything except the following tuning constants.

tuning constants:
THRESHOLDS = {
    "kelix": 280,
    "druvan": 756,
    "oliael": 399,
}

Minutes — Treasury Session, Aldrenne Group

For the incoming director. Chaired by Sorel Ankvist. Agreed: hedge 60% of mark-denominated exposure from the Brettwood supply contracts via twelve-month forwards. Spot purchases discontinued. Options considered and rejected on cost. Review trigger: 5% currency move in either direction. Finance to report hedge effectiveness monthly. Execution begins next week in three tranches. Tranche sizing reflects a commitment the board has not yet announced, recorded here for your eyes only.

management briefing: Only 33 of the 205 pilot accounts renewed Kasath, so a churn review is set for October 17. Weniusek Logistics is in early talks to buy Holethax Freight for about $345.6 million.

### Account Recovery — LiftSim Ops

Applies to: locked admin accounts on the LiftSim elevator-dispatch simulator.

1. Verify requester against the Hadrell roster.
2. Disable active sessions.
3. Trigger reset from the ops console.
4. Confirm the user can reach the dispatch dashboard.

If the reset fails twice, use the recovery passphrase below.

recovery phrase for tafop-fawep: zorwyn-ulaox

# Flaglight Rollouts — Approvals

Quick version for on-call: any rollout touching more than 5% of traffic needs an approval in Flaglight before the ramp continues. Kill switches don't need approval — just flip them and note it in the incident channel. Scheduled ramps pause automatically if error budget burns hot. If you're stuck at 2 a.m. with a pending approval, there's one person authorized to override, and that's the approver below.

account owner for tagep-bafof: Norael Gilax Juleth